Package org.objectweb.asm.commons

Examples of org.objectweb.asm.commons.GeneratorAdapter.invokeStatic()


         if(classArgs[y]==boolean.class) adapter.invokeStatic(JAVA_PROXY, _BOOLEAN);
         else if(classArgs[y]==byte.class) adapter.invokeStatic(JAVA_PROXY, _BYTE);
         else if(classArgs[y]==char.class) adapter.invokeStatic(JAVA_PROXY, _CHAR);
         else if(classArgs[y]==double.class) adapter.invokeStatic(JAVA_PROXY, _DOUBLE);
         else if(classArgs[y]==float.class) adapter.invokeStatic(JAVA_PROXY, _FLOAT);
         else if(classArgs[y]==int.class) adapter.invokeStatic(JAVA_PROXY, _INT);
         else if(classArgs[y]==long.class) adapter.invokeStatic(JAVA_PROXY, _LONG);
         else if(classArgs[y]==short.class) adapter.invokeStatic(JAVA_PROXY, _SHORT);
         else {
           adapter.invokeStatic(JAVA_PROXY, _OBJECT);
         }
View Full Code Here


         else if(classArgs[y]==byte.class) adapter.invokeStatic(JAVA_PROXY, _BYTE);
         else if(classArgs[y]==char.class) adapter.invokeStatic(JAVA_PROXY, _CHAR);
         else if(classArgs[y]==double.class) adapter.invokeStatic(JAVA_PROXY, _DOUBLE);
         else if(classArgs[y]==float.class) adapter.invokeStatic(JAVA_PROXY, _FLOAT);
         else if(classArgs[y]==int.class) adapter.invokeStatic(JAVA_PROXY, _INT);
         else if(classArgs[y]==long.class) adapter.invokeStatic(JAVA_PROXY, _LONG);
         else if(classArgs[y]==short.class) adapter.invokeStatic(JAVA_PROXY, _SHORT);
         else {
           adapter.invokeStatic(JAVA_PROXY, _OBJECT);
         }
        
View Full Code Here

         else if(classArgs[y]==char.class) adapter.invokeStatic(JAVA_PROXY, _CHAR);
         else if(classArgs[y]==double.class) adapter.invokeStatic(JAVA_PROXY, _DOUBLE);
         else if(classArgs[y]==float.class) adapter.invokeStatic(JAVA_PROXY, _FLOAT);
         else if(classArgs[y]==int.class) adapter.invokeStatic(JAVA_PROXY, _INT);
         else if(classArgs[y]==long.class) adapter.invokeStatic(JAVA_PROXY, _LONG);
         else if(classArgs[y]==short.class) adapter.invokeStatic(JAVA_PROXY, _SHORT);
         else {
           adapter.invokeStatic(JAVA_PROXY, _OBJECT);
         }
        
        
View Full Code Here

         else if(classArgs[y]==float.class) adapter.invokeStatic(JAVA_PROXY, _FLOAT);
         else if(classArgs[y]==int.class) adapter.invokeStatic(JAVA_PROXY, _INT);
         else if(classArgs[y]==long.class) adapter.invokeStatic(JAVA_PROXY, _LONG);
         else if(classArgs[y]==short.class) adapter.invokeStatic(JAVA_PROXY, _SHORT);
         else {
           adapter.invokeStatic(JAVA_PROXY, _OBJECT);
         }
        
        
       av.visitEndItem(adapter);
         }
View Full Code Here

        
        
       av.visitEndItem(adapter);
         }
         av.visitEnd();
         adapter.invokeStatic(JAVA_PROXY, CALL);
        
       //JavaProxy.to...(...);
         int rtn=Opcodes.IRETURN;
         if(classRtn==boolean.class)   adapter.invokeStatic(JAVA_PROXY, TO_BOOLEAN);
         else if(classRtn==byte.class)   adapter.invokeStatic(JAVA_PROXY, TO_BYTE);
View Full Code Here

         av.visitEnd();
         adapter.invokeStatic(JAVA_PROXY, CALL);
        
       //JavaProxy.to...(...);
         int rtn=Opcodes.IRETURN;
         if(classRtn==boolean.class)   adapter.invokeStatic(JAVA_PROXY, TO_BOOLEAN);
         else if(classRtn==byte.class)   adapter.invokeStatic(JAVA_PROXY, TO_BYTE);
         else if(classRtn==char.class)   adapter.invokeStatic(JAVA_PROXY, TO_CHAR);
         else if(classRtn==double.class){
                         rtn=Opcodes.DRETURN;
                         adapter.invokeStatic(JAVA_PROXY, TO_DOUBLE);
View Full Code Here

         adapter.invokeStatic(JAVA_PROXY, CALL);
        
       //JavaProxy.to...(...);
         int rtn=Opcodes.IRETURN;
         if(classRtn==boolean.class)   adapter.invokeStatic(JAVA_PROXY, TO_BOOLEAN);
         else if(classRtn==byte.class)   adapter.invokeStatic(JAVA_PROXY, TO_BYTE);
         else if(classRtn==char.class)   adapter.invokeStatic(JAVA_PROXY, TO_CHAR);
         else if(classRtn==double.class){
                         rtn=Opcodes.DRETURN;
                         adapter.invokeStatic(JAVA_PROXY, TO_DOUBLE);
         }
View Full Code Here

        
       //JavaProxy.to...(...);
         int rtn=Opcodes.IRETURN;
         if(classRtn==boolean.class)   adapter.invokeStatic(JAVA_PROXY, TO_BOOLEAN);
         else if(classRtn==byte.class)   adapter.invokeStatic(JAVA_PROXY, TO_BYTE);
         else if(classRtn==char.class)   adapter.invokeStatic(JAVA_PROXY, TO_CHAR);
         else if(classRtn==double.class){
                         rtn=Opcodes.DRETURN;
                         adapter.invokeStatic(JAVA_PROXY, TO_DOUBLE);
         }
         else if(classRtn==float.class) {
View Full Code Here

         if(classRtn==boolean.class)   adapter.invokeStatic(JAVA_PROXY, TO_BOOLEAN);
         else if(classRtn==byte.class)   adapter.invokeStatic(JAVA_PROXY, TO_BYTE);
         else if(classRtn==char.class)   adapter.invokeStatic(JAVA_PROXY, TO_CHAR);
         else if(classRtn==double.class){
                         rtn=Opcodes.DRETURN;
                         adapter.invokeStatic(JAVA_PROXY, TO_DOUBLE);
         }
         else if(classRtn==float.class) {
                    rtn=Opcodes.FRETURN;
                    adapter.invokeStatic(JAVA_PROXY, TO_FLOAT);
         }
View Full Code Here

                         rtn=Opcodes.DRETURN;
                         adapter.invokeStatic(JAVA_PROXY, TO_DOUBLE);
         }
         else if(classRtn==float.class) {
                    rtn=Opcodes.FRETURN;
                    adapter.invokeStatic(JAVA_PROXY, TO_FLOAT);
         }
         else if(classRtn==int.class)   adapter.invokeStatic(JAVA_PROXY, TO_INT);
         else if(classRtn==long.class)   {
                         rtn=Opcodes.LRETURN;
                         adapter.invokeStatic(JAVA_PROXY, TO_LONG);
View Full Code Here

T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.